1
0
Fork 0
mirror of https://github.com/Ysurac/openmptcprouter-feeds.git synced 2025-03-09 15:40:03 +00:00

New version of OMR-Tracker

This commit is contained in:
Ycarus (Yannick Chabanois) 2024-01-12 17:28:40 +01:00
parent bb64827a1e
commit f5b3aa6831
15 changed files with 831 additions and 318 deletions

View file

@ -1,13 +1,36 @@
{
"admin/services/omr-tracker": {
"title": "OMR-Tracker",
"order": 10,
"title": "OMR-Tracker Manager",
"order": 60,
"action": {
"type": "cbi",
"path": "omr-tracker"
"type": "firstchild"
},
"depends": {
"acl": [ "luci-app-omr-tracker" ]
}
},
"admin/services/omr-tracker/interface": {
"title": "Interface",
"order": 10,
"action": {
"type": "view",
"path": "omr-tracker/network/interface"
}
},
"admin/services/omr-tracker/proxy": {
"title": "Proxy",
"order": 20,
"action": {
"type": "view",
"path": "omr-tracker/network/proxy"
}
},
"admin/services/omr-tracker/server": {
"title": "Server",
"order": 30,
"action": {
"type": "view",
"path": "omr-tracker/network/server"
}
}
}

View file

@ -2,7 +2,13 @@
"luci-app-omr-tracker": {
"description": "Grant UCI access for luci-app-omr-tracker",
"read": {
"uci": [ "omr-tracker" ]
"uci": [ "omr-tracker" ],
"file": {
"/usr/bin/httping": [ "list" ],
"/usr/bin/dig": [ "list" ],
"/usr/bin/nping": [ "list" ],
"/usr/bin/arping": [ "list" ]
}
},
"write": {
"uci": [ "omr-tracker" ]